Once asleep we enter a new world, a world of abstraction and emotion. However life there seems a whole lot like life now, sensing the world and acting upon it. 
In a dream we feel both emotional and physical pain and pleasure incredibly realistically, so realistically in fact that we don't even question its legitimacy. Somehow the dreamworld becomes indistinguishable from the the reality we experience when were awake.
It is not until we wake up that we realize that all we experienced was nothing more than a self constructed narrative with no physical properties.  
Here, logic looses meaning and the abstract becomes the mundane.

Most people believe that reality is based on the physical experience and what we -know- is real, what we can measure, what makes sense. However we really we even trust our knowledge ? You could be walking by the meadows and you notice a tree, you can see the bright colored leaves as they rustle gently in the air. You approach the tree, you begin to smell the the tree sap dripping on the bark, curiosity leads you to touch it, you notice a viscus honey like consistency. Contemplating its similarity in appearance to honey, you decide to taste it, however you soon realize it doesn't taste very good.

At this point you would be pretty sure that the tree is real and that it exists in physical space. We just perceived it using our 5 senses, and that to us seems proof enough to validate its existence. 

However it isn't hard to fool our senses. Under.Under enough mental or physical strain your mind mind will start playing tricks on you, bending reality and distorting your perceptions making you believe in something which isn't really there.

Naturally this sense of induced reality this has captivated our attention, leading countless generations of  to to wonder at this word of sensory illusions. 


So if we are so easily deceived by the mind under those conditions then what makes us so sure that it doesn't deceive us more than we think, yet its so well disguised that there is no current way of knowing. 

Essentially all perception is, is a series of electrical impulses derived from the receptors which then get transmitted into the brain. Then the brain translates that information in the sense of color, or touch. 

When we dream instead of the brain receiving information from our receptors, it replays information already gathered from when we were once awake. This projections are so accurate that we experience to these  senses just in the same way we do when we are awake.

If it wasn't for the act of waking up, it would be impossible to distinguish reality  from mentality. If what we call "reality" is defined by experience of perception, then the realm of dreams is just as real as these worlds.

If reality is subjective to the being, it also has to subjective to the state.
